What they do
A Validation Specialist tests and documents the validity and accuracy of manufacturing systems and equipment. Tests processes and manages process validations. Provides technical support and implements operating procedures. May create documentation to show that a manufacturing or production process has consistent results and meets quality standards.

The Validation Analyst I is responsible for the qualification of pharmaceutical packaging equipment, processes, cleaning, facilities/utilities, and/or computer systems. Core functions include management of multiple limited risk validation projects, generation and execution of validation protocols, direct interface with internal/external customers/regulatory agencies, and determination of customer validation needs. Requires the ability to work with other departments to define, prioritize, schedule and complete validation projects such that PCI's internal/external compliance standards and production targets are achieved. Occasional overtime/weekend work is required. All Validation Analysts, regardless of Specialization, have the following core duties and responsibilities. 1. "Limited Risk Validation Projects" are generally defined as projects with the following conditions. a. Business needs of customer/project require standard time commitments. b. Low level of uncertainty in managing customer expectations. c. Standard validation approach as documented in the Validation Master Plan. d. Established criteria that are subject to minimal interpretation. 2. Serve as the primary validation representative for assigned projects. Conduct and/or participate in customer conference calls, customer/regulatory audits and inspections, and face-to-face meetings. 3. Interact with Sales, Project Management, Engineering, Maintenance, Production, Facilities, Information Technology, Quality Assurance, and external customers to determine requirements for new projects. 4. Review pre-validation documents including, but not limited to, User Requirement/Acceptance Testing, Factory/Site Acceptance Testing, Engineering Studies, and batch records/packaging instructions. 5. Prepare Validation documents including, but not limited to, protocols, parameter pages, statements, risk assessments, room/warehouse layouts, final summary reports, and periodic/product reviews. 6. Test equipment and systems for adherence to validation protocols and summarize results. 7. Conduct discrepancy investigations to identify root cause and corrective/preventive actions. 8. Knowledge of and adherence to all cGMP, regulatory, and global policies, procedures, and requirements. 9. Other documentation, assignments, and/or projects as assigned by management. After basic training, the Validation Analyst will be trained in 1 or more of the following specializations. 1. Equipment Validation Specialization a. Write/Execute/Summarize equipment qualification protocols for packaging equipment. Maintain Master Equipment List for executed validations. 2. Process/Cleaning Validation Specialization a. Write/Execute/Summarize process qualification and cleaning validation protocols for customer/product combinations. Maintain parameter pages for executed validations.
